Sound Settings

Auto Off

Set the amount of time that elapses before the camera enters standby mode (

A22).

You can select 30 s, 1 min (default setting), 5 min, or 30 min.

C

Setting the Auto Off Function

The time that passes before the camera enters standby mode is fixed in the following
situations:
When a menu is displayed: 3 minutes (when auto off is set to 30 s or 1 min)

When shooting using Pet portrait auto release: 5 minutes (when auto off is set to 30 s

or 1 min)

When shooting using Smile timer: 5 minutes (when auto off is set to 30 s or 1 min)

When the EH-62G AC Adapter is connected: 30 minutes

When an audio video cable is connected: 30 minutes

When Connect to smart device is selected in the network menu: 30 minutes

When a wireless connection is established after the camera is turned on for the first time:

30 minutes

Button sound

When On (default setting) is selected, the camera produces
one beep when operations are performed, two beeps when
focus is acquired on the subject, and three beeps when an
error occurs. The start-up sound is also produced.

Sounds are disabled when using Pet portrait scene

mode.

Shutter sound

When On (default setting) is selected, the shutter sound is
produced when the shutter is released.

The shutter sound is not produced when recording

movies or when using Pet portrait scene mode.
